Output 323ec053db6963c584e0306220a1deafa2866038e649aec0e3ff4763de52f387:13

value
3507
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c50ab5e2cabfed76cc5ca4af39f2d42fe740d515bc5c6f35a9a31d21962f5f2f
address
bc1pc59ttck2hlkhdnzu5jhnnuk59ln5p4g4h3wx7ddf5vwjr930tuhssj63zz
transaction
323ec053db6963c584e0306220a1deafa2866038e649aec0e3ff4763de52f387
confirmations
116915
spent
true